Derek Mobley
Derek Mobley (Democratic Party) is running for election to the Guilford County Board of Commissioners to represent District 3 in North Carolina. He is on the ballot in the general election on November 3, 2026. The Democratic primary for this office on March 3, 2026, was canceled.

Democratic primary
The Democratic primary scheduled for March 3, 2026, was canceled. Derek Mobley (D) advanced from the Democratic primary for Guilford County Board of Commissioners District 3 without appearing on the ballot.
Republican primary
The Republican primary scheduled for March 3, 2026, was canceled. Incumbent Pat Tillman (R) advanced from the Republican primary for Guilford County Board of Commissioners District 3 without appearing on the ballot.

General election
General election for Guilford County Board of Commissioners District 3
Pat Tillman defeated Derek Mobley in the general election for Guilford County Board of Commissioners District 3 on November 8, 2022.

Campaign website
Mobley's campaign website stated the following:
Campaign Goals
Education
- Repair and Rebuild Schools in the Northwest, Grimsley, and Western High School Districts with Existing Funding
- Build the Airport Magnet School in District 3
- Use Budget Supplements to Keep High Performing Teachers
Public Health and Safety
- Have the Fastest EMS and Fire Response Times in the Region, Especially in Rural Areas
- Choose Clean Energy When it is Affordable
- Repair County Parks and Make them More Fun and Accessible
- Ensure Food Safety Policies are not Wasteful and Support Street Food Options
Taxes and Budgets
- No Increase to the Property Tax Rate
- No New Tax on Prepared Foods
- No Net Tax Increase Through the Sales Tax
- More Funding for Towns
Housing and Infrastructure
- Support Construction of New Homes Across the County
- Increase Housing Options in Rural Areas and Small Towns
- Increase the Availability and Reach of Water and Sewer Systems
- Use Existing Vacant Office Spaces to Consolidate County Operations
- Continue to Invest in Roads and Core Infrastructure to Support Development
— Derek Mobley's campaign website (March 8, 2026)
